How Indirect Staff Support Camper Well-Being and Belonging (Case Studies)

How do various staff members at camp support youth and contribute to their well-being and sense of belonging?

When we think about experiences that lead to well-being and belonging for young people attending camps, we may not always consider the role of support staff. But rangers, cooks, and counselors-in-training do play a significant role in the camp experience. This set of three case studies illuminates the unique ways in which Camp Fire support staff contribute to campers’ experiences.

Ignite Afterschool Believe & Build Impact Story

In partnership with Ignite Afterschool, Informed Change Supported 21 afterschool program grantees across the state of Minnesota. As the evaluation and research partner, Informed Change built grantees’ evaluation capacity, aggregated grantee data for federal grant reporting, and told the collective impact story of the grant program.
